NOTE
Use standard HBM cables or other shielded, low-capacitance measure-
ment cables for connecting the transducers. Connect the shield of each
transducer cable via as short a line as possible (t5 cm) and a flat
connector (4.8 mm; "Faston") on the right next to screw terminal 6.
Otherwise EMC protection is not ensured.

Line break detection
MP85A process controllers have line break detection for the connected trans-
ducers.
The excitation voltage lines and the measurement signal leads are monitored.
With sense leads, a wire break is only reported as a fault if both lines are
broken; with measurement signal leads and excitation voltage leads, the
break of a single line is also reported as a fault. When a single wire breaks in
a sense lead, the measured value displayed is too high.
This also means that if the connection is faulty (for example, when full bridges
or half bridges are connected in four-wire configuration and the feedback
bridges are missing) an error message appears (display: Transducer error).
